Ferraro’s Kitchen, located in vibrant Miami, offers an authentic restaurant experience. We pride ourselves on delivering quality and flavor, reflected in our impressive 4.7-star rating based on 891 reviews. Our doors are open Sunday from 12 PM to 9:30 PM, Monday from 5 PM to 9:30 PM, and Tuesday through Saturday from 12 PM to 3:30 PM. We invite you to join us and discover the taste of Ferraro's Kitchen.

I recently had the pleasure of dining at Ferraro’s Kitchen, an authentic Italian restaurant that truly delivered a memorable family lunch on a Saturday afternoon. From the moment we arrived, the warm ambiance and inviting décor set the perfect tone for our meal. Our waitress, Nathan, was exceptional—attentive, knowledgeable, and genuinely passionate about the menu. He guided us through the options of food and wine with enthusiasm, making our dining experience even more enjoyable. We started with the octopus, which was tender and beautifully seasoned, setting a high standard for the rest of the meal. The pasta a la vongole was a highlight—perfectly al dente and bursting with flavor from the fresh clams. The risotto e funghi, enriched with truffles, was creamy and decadent, showcasing the kitchen's skill in balancing rich flavors. The Venezia plate offered a delightful assortment of traditional Italian delights, each one more delicious than the last. For dessert, we indulged in the tiramisu, which was light and airy, and the coffee panna cotta, a perfect finish that had just the right balance of sweetness. Overall, Ferraro’s Kitchen is a gem for anyone craving authentic Italian cuisine, and Nathan's outstanding service made our experience even more special. I highly recommend this spot for a family meal or any gathering—it's sure to impress!
